Synopsis You can makes friends and interact with Cinderella, Ariel, Snow White and Jasmine. Each Disney princess in the game has a different story and magical world that is waiting to be explored. As you create your own princess character, you'll be able to choose dresses, accessories, hair, skin tone, eye color and even her name. With beautiful levels to explore and exciting adventure elements, this is one game sure to please the princess in you.

Customer Reviews: another quick gameAugust 31, 2010 Avique(Everett, Washington USA) We've tried out a few kids games for the PS2 so far and I'm finding they are all short, about 2 hours long. Not that I'm trying to turn my girl into a game junkie, I'd just like a bit more for my money.
Good things: It's the Princesses. It's not really scary. Nobody really gets hurt. Even the Bogs turn back into butterflies after you smack them around. There are some puzzle like elements that take some thought, and listening to the instructions is key. My girl loves designing characters.
Bad things: the control interface seems a bit mushy and loose. In tight spots, this was a bit annoying. The bonus round is kind of lame. The extras are lame, too. Changing wands or to the gold dress? Big whoop, you get those anyway when you finish the game. And it's short. Oh and what's with the gem counter topping out at 999 long before the end of the game? Rip off.
Other than that, my girl is loving it and probably will continue to love it long after I have wished it to Perdition. Isn't that the definition of a successful children's game?
